Hi Johnny, thanks for that.
I am still thinking of making my own loom up.
I don't use crimps, and have a proper soldering iron. I've been looking at Vehicle Wiring Products as they have the right colours of cable and cloth tape etc.
I looked at an Ajay 500 yesterday which technically is the same year as mine but that was different again-it had an alternator and a mag, separate light/ignition switches. Mine has an alternator, coil ignition and combined lighting/ignition switch. Most of the bits on the bike appear to be made throughout the production run, and others are just there to confuse me!!
Failing that I'll contact Mr Farrington.
